It was a Father's Day these family members won't soon forget as they snuffed out a blaze at an Enola home.
Father/Son firefighter teams battle fire together on Father's Daya Sunday afternoon fire at an Enola homeKenny Moore and son Jacob, 17, Don Dolbin and son Kyle, 18, and Bobby Myers with sons Ayden Myers, 14, and Alec Kessler, 17, spent the breezy afternoon as part of the group of East Pennsboro
Township firefighters who worked to put out the blaze at the home on the 100 block of Adams Street.Personnel from six different fire companies responded at 12:25 p.m. to the home and the fire was declared under control at 1:07 p.m., according to John Bruetsch, Cumberland County’s public information officer.
